India is the largest two wheeler market in the world with over 190 million vehicles. A major part of this total volume is from the bikes in the price segment below Rs 1 lakh. Every year, bike makers launch a range of motorcycles in this segment to woo buyers who are looking for an affordable, fuel-efficient bike. If you are looking for bikes under Rs 1 lakh, then here are some popular options that you can consider.
1. Honda SP 125
Honda SP 125 is the first BS6 motorcycle in the company's portfolio. The bike is sourced from CB Shine and is offered in 2 variants and 5 color options at a starting price of Rs 82,243 (ex-showroom). It is equipped with a BS6 125cc engine with electronic fuel injection that produces a maximum power of 10.5bhp and peak torque of 10.3Nm.
2. Hero Glamor
Hero Glamor is one of the most popular bikes in this segment and it gets a minor change with the BS6 compliant model. Available at a starting price of Rs 78,753 this bike has been introduced in 12 variants and 13 color options. Hero Glamor is powered by a 124.7cc engine that produces 10.72 bhp power and 10.6 Nm torque.
3. Honda Shine
Honda Shine is also a very popular bike in this segment. Available in 6 color options, Honda Shine is priced at Rs.77,338 (ex-showroom). The bike gets multi-coloured grab rails and dual-tone paint scheme. Honda Shine is powered by a 124cc single cylinder air-cooled engine that produces 10 bhp and 11 Nm of torque.
4. Hero Super Splendor
As the name suggests, Hero Super Splendor is a premium variant of the iconic Splendor motorcycle. Hero Super Splendor is powered by a 124.7cc engine that generates 10.72 bhp power and 10.6 Nm torque. The bike weighs 122 kg and has a fuel tank capacity of 12 liters.
5. TVS Raider 125
TVS Raider 125 price is Rs.88,078 (Ex-showroom). The company is offering the bike in 4 color options and 3 variants – Drum, Disc and Connected. The bike sports a modern design with LED headlight and split-style saddle. TVS Raider 125 is powered by a 124.8cc, single-cylinder, air-cooled, three-valve engine that generates 11.2 bhp power and 11.2 Nm peak torque.
